The Risks of a 14-Day Water Fast

Despite the potential benefits, water fasting for such an extended period comes with its set of risks. It’s crucial to consider these factors seriously:

  • Nutrient Deficiency: A prolonged lack of food intake can lead to deficiencies in essential vitamins and minerals. This may affect your immune system and overall health.
  • Muscle Loss: While the body burns fat for energy, it might also start to use muscle tissue. Extended fasting can lead to muscle wasting if protein intake is insufficient.
  • Dehydration: Although you are consuming water, dehydration can still occur if you’re not drinking enough or if you’re losing fluids through sweat or urine.
  • Electrolyte Imbalance: A significant risk of long-term water fasting is an electrolyte imbalance, which can lead to severe complications such as heart arrhythmias.
  • Psychological Effects: Fasting may cause mood swings, irritability, and increased anxiety as the body adjusts to prolonged caloric deprivation.

Who Should Not Attempt a 14-Day Water Fast?

Before considering a water fast, it’s essential to assess whether it aligns with your health condition. Certain groups of people should avoid this type of fasting:

  • Individuals with a history of eating disorders
  • Pregnant or breastfeeding women
  • People with chronic health conditions such as diabetes or heart disease
  • Those taking medications that require food intake or modify insulin

What Happens to Your Body During a 14-Day Water Fast?

When you start a water fast, your body undergoes several phases. Here’s a breakdown:

  • Phase 1: Glycogen Depletion (1-2 days) – Initially, your body uses stored glycogen in the liver for energy. This phase lasts about 24-48 hours.
  • Phase 2: Ketosis Begins (3-7 days) – After glycogen stores are exhausted, your body enters ketosis. It starts breaking down fat for fuel, producing ketones, which serve as an alternative energy source.
  • Phase 3: Enhanced Fat Burning (8-14 days) – As the fast continues, your body becomes more efficient at burning fat. This stage is characterized by higher ketone production and increased fat oxidation.

The Role of Hormones in Fasting

Hormones play a vital role during extended water fasting. Here’s how key hormones are affected:

  • Insulin: Fasting leads to a significant drop in insulin levels, which enhances fat burning and increases insulin sensitivity.
  • Glucagon: This hormone rises during fasting, promoting the breakdown of fat stores for energy.
  • Growth Hormone: Levels of growth hormone can increase significantly during fasting. This hormone aids in fat loss and muscle preservation.

Cellular Repair and Autophagy

One fascinating aspect of water fasting is its impact on cellular repair processes, particularly autophagy. Autophagy is a natural process where your cells remove damaged components, leading to improved cellular function. This process is more pronounced during extended fasting, allowing your body to rejuvenate at the cellular level.
